Earl Scruggs Center Announces: No Man's Land Film Festival

The Earl Scruggs Center and MountainTrue are proud to bring No Man's Land Film Festival (NMLFF) - the premier all-women adventure film festival - to Shelby for the first time. The Festival features short films about women adventurers who will inspire you with their tenacity, their spunk, and their femininity - all interwoven to showcase the full scope of woman-identified athletes and adventurers.
The screening will feature a pre-show panel discussion at 7:00 p.m. with local women adventurers and environmental advocates followed by a screening of the No Man's Land Film Festival at 8:00 p.m. on Saturday, May 18, 2019.

The panel discussion features four incredible women adventurers including Miriam Ash-Jones, a life-long adventurer and hiker. Ash-Jones has hiked Mt. Kilimanjaro, Everest Base Camp, the Appalachian Trail, the NC Mountains-to-Sea Trail, and the John Muir Trail in California. Dana Bradley serves as the Outdoor Programs Director at the Rutherford Outdoor Coalition. Former wildfire fighter, Jordan Jackson, currently works at the U.S. National Whitewater Center in Charlotte, NC. Equestrian athlete Daniela (Danny) Moguel relocated to Cleveland County and is currently training for the 2020 Olympic Games in Tokyo.
About No Man's Land Film Festival
No Man's Land Film Festival (NMLFF) is the premier all-women adventure film festival based out of Carbondale, Colorado and on tour internationally. In its fourth year, No Man's Land Film Festival has reached audiences in nearly every US state and has breached international borders with events ranging from Canada to Australia. NMLFF celebrates the full scope of woman-identified athletes and adventurers, looking to undefine what it means to be a woman in adventure, sport and film. NMLFF champions women with grit, hustle, determination, and boundless passion, investing them with the respect, support, and media recognition they deserve. Through human collaboration, No Man's Land strives to implement and inspire change in the outdoor, sport and film industries, while cultivating a deep interest in exploring the vastness of the planet from a woman's point of view.
